Super Eagles have work as a team to qualify for AFCON 2017

Tomiwa Babalola

Rizespor defender, Godfrey Oboabona has admitted that the Super Eagles are in a difficult group with seven-time AFON champions, Egypt, alongside Chad and Tanzania for the 2017 Africa Cup of Nations.

The former Sunshine Stars of Akure player said that if the 2013 AFCON champions must qualify for the next edition staging in Gabon, they have to swallow their pride and show commitment to the national team.

Obaobona also charged the Nigeria Football Federation to do their part and ensure that nothing distracts the players from reaching the goal of qualifying to the once-in-two years championship.

“I have seen the draws and what I have to say is that it is a good and difficult group and we must start work immediately, Oboabona told Goal.

 “The administrators must do their part while we the players too are not left behind. We must be focused and work as a team.

“We must see it as a collective task and we must all be determined to do Nigerians proud this term after the disappointment of missing the 2015 edition.

“We must take all our opponents serious and we must not show respect for any of them from Egypt to Chad. We need to ensure that we pick all the available points either home or away. This is the only way by which we can get our desired result,” he concluded.
